gpt4 book ai didi

scons:多个文件作为目标

转载 作者:行者123 更新时间:2023-12-05 01:17:03 24 4
gpt4 key购买 nike

我有一个脚本,比如说“foo.py”,它取决于某个文件,比如说“dep.par”,我将它们称为

python foo.py --parameters=dep.par

如果 foo.py 只写入一个输出文件“bar.dat”,我会说:
env=Environment()
env.Command("bar.dat", "dep.par", "python foo.py --parameters=dep.par")

但是,我需要 foo.py 输出多个文件的情况,比如说“bar1.dat, bar2.dat, ..., barN.dat”。

我不知所措,任何帮助将不胜感激,谢谢。

最佳答案

目标(和/或源)可以是如下目标列表:

env=Environment()
env.Command(["bar1.dat", "bar2.dat"], "dep.par", "python foo.py --parameters=dep.par")

关于scons:多个文件作为目标,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13466872/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com